Jamaica vs. Samoa: The Rebel Spirit vs. The Way of Grace
A Tale of Two Island Paradises with Different Souls
Comparing Jamaica and Samoa is like contrasting the raw power of a lightning storm with the serene strength of a deep-rooted tree. Both are proud island nations, forged in volcanic fire and defined by a powerful sense of culture. Yet, they express their identities in fundamentally different ways. Jamaica is the fiery, rebellious heart of the Caribbean, known for its outspoken culture and global impact. Samoa is the graceful, traditional soul of Polynesia, defined by Fa'a Samoa—"The Samoan Way"—a code of conduct that emphasizes family, respect, and community.
The Most Striking Contrasts
- Cultural Ethos: Jamaica’s ethos is one of "out of many, one people," a story of struggle, resistance, and vibrant creative expression. Samoa’s ethos is Fa'a Samoa, a highly structured social system that governs all aspects of life, prioritizing communal harmony over individualism.
- Sound and Demeanor: The sound of Jamaica is the loud, infectious beat of reggae and dancehall. The sound of Samoa is the harmonious choir of a church service or the quiet dignity of a village council meeting. The Jamaican spirit is often fiery and confrontational; the Samoan spirit is typically reserved and respectful.
- The Physical Ideal: Jamaica gave the world the lean, explosive speed of Usain Bolt. Samoa is famous for producing some of the world's most powerful rugby players and wrestlers—embodying sheer strength and force.
- Landscape and Feel: While both are tropical paradises, Jamaica feels dense, bustling, and energetic. Samoa feels more open, tranquil, and pristine, with a landscape of lush volcanic peaks, turquoise lagoons, and immaculate villages.
Quality vs. Quantity: The Core Paradox
Jamaica offers a quantity of diverse, high-energy experiences. It’s a nation in constant motion, a melting pot of ideas, sounds, and flavors. Its cultural output is prolific, and its personality is large and impossible to ignore. It offers a rich, complex, and sometimes chaotic immersion into the Caribbean spirit.
Samoa offers a quality of deep, authentic cultural integrity. Fa'a Samoa is not a performance for tourists; it is the living, breathing heart of the nation. The quality here lies in the genuine community spirit, the pristine natural beauty of places like the To Sua Ocean Trench, and the profound sense of peace that comes from a society built on mutual respect.
Practical Advice
If You Want to Start a Business:
- In Jamaica: A dynamic and competitive market with strong sectors in tourism, entertainment, and logistics. It rewards hustle and an understanding of the local culture.
- In Samoa: Opportunities are more community-focused. Small-scale tourism (operating traditional "fales"), agriculture (taro, coconuts), and services for the local community are the most common paths. Business is done with a deep respect for local customs.
If You Want to Settle Down:
- Jamaica is for you if... you thrive in a society that is expressive, creative, and constantly buzzing with energy. You appreciate a culture that challenges norms and creates its own rules.
- Samoa is for you if... you value community, tradition, and a slower, more deliberate pace of life. You seek a society where family and respect are the cornerstones of existence.
The Tourist Experience
- Jamaica offers: A lively, rhythm-filled vacation. It’s about iconic beaches, waterfalls, music festivals, and a vibrant nightlife.
- Samoa offers: A serene, nature-focused escape. It’s about swimming in crystal-clear waterholes, exploring lava fields, staying in beachside fales, and experiencing the warm, dignified hospitality of the Samoan people.

💡 Surprising Fact
- The traditional Samoan tattoo, the Pe'a for men and the Malu for women, is a deeply significant and painful rite of passage that connects an individual to their family and culture for life. While Jamaica has a vibrant tattoo culture, it is largely about modern personal expression, whereas the Samoan tatau is a profound statement of cultural identity and duty.
